| Makes: | 9 servings |
| Prep Time: | 15 minutes |
| Cook Time: | 1 hour, 0 minutes |
| Ready In: | 1 hour, 15 minutes |
|
Here is a jambalaya that your family can enjoy. It has lots of flavor, veggies, and low-fat meats! |
| |
| Ingredients |
| 1 package low-fat sausage favorite |
1 package boneless skinless chicken breast |
| 1 celery stalk chopped |
2 small onons chopped |
| 4 cloves of garlic chopped |
1 bunch green onions chopped |
| 1 green bell pepper chopped |
3 tbsp parsley chopped fine |
| 1 1/2 cup rice |
3 cups water |
| 2 cans beef broth |
| |
| | | Directions | In a medium pan, brown the sausage and chicken meat and remove meat to the side. Author's note: you may want to cut up your chicken into small pieces after it's cooked or before, it's up to you.
Add veggies (except parsley) to the same pot and let them cook down.
As the veggies cook, scrap the bottom of the pan for your bits of chicken and sausage. This give the veggies and your dish extra flavor
Put the cooked meat back in the pot; add the rice, water, and beef broth. Bring to a boil. Cover, reduce heat and let simmer. When rice is cooked, stir in the parsley. Green salad is a nice side dish. This dish is a big meal!
